Ben Clayton 5b36d2c612 Remove all unnecessary includes
All includes from .cc to .h are preserved, even when transitively included.

It's clear that there are far too many includes in header files, and we should be more aggressive with forward declarations. tint:532 will continue to track this work.

There are, however, plenty of includes that have accumulated over time which are no longer required directly or transitively, so this change starts with a clean slate of *required* includes.

#include "gmock/gmock.h"
#include "src/utils/command.h"
#include "src/writer/hlsl/test_helper.h"
namespace {
void TintInternalCompilerErrorReporter(const tint::diag::List& diagnostics) {
FAIL() << diagnostics.str();
}
struct Flags {
bool validate_hlsl = false;
std::string dxc_path;
bool parse(int argc, char** argv) {
bool errored = false;
for (int i = 1; i < argc && !errored; i++) {
auto match = [&](std::string name) { return name == argv[i]; };
auto parse_value = [&](std::string name, std::string& value) {
if (!match(name)) {
return false;
}
if (i + 1 >= argc) {
std::cout << "Expected value for flag " << name << "" << std::endl;
errored = true;
return false;
}
i++;
value = argv[i];
return true;
};
if (match("--validate-hlsl") || parse_value("--dxc-path", dxc_path)) {
validate_hlsl = true;
} else {
std::cout << "Unknown flag '" << argv[i] << "'" << std::endl;
return false;
}
}
return true;
}
};
} // namespace
// Entry point for tint unit tests
int main(int argc, char** argv) {
testing::InitGoogleMock(&argc, argv);
Flags flags;
if (!flags.parse(argc, argv)) {
return -1;
}
#if TINT_BUILD_HLSL_WRITER
// This must be kept alive for the duration of RUN_ALL_TESTS() as the c_str()
// is passed into tint::writer::hlsl::EnableHLSLValidation(), which does not
// make a copy. This is to work around Chromium's strict rules on globals
// having no constructors / destructors.
std::string dxc_path;
if (flags.validate_hlsl) {
auto dxc = flags.dxc_path.empty() ? tint::utils::Command::LookPath("dxc")
: tint::utils::Command(flags.dxc_path);
if (!dxc.Found()) {
std::cout << "DXC executable not found" << std::endl;
return -1;
}
std::cout << "HLSL validation with DXC enabled" << std::endl;
dxc_path = dxc.Path();
tint::writer::hlsl::EnableHLSLValidation(dxc_path.c_str());
} else {
std::cout << "HLSL validation with DXC is not enabled" << std::endl;
}
#endif // TINT_BUILD_HLSL_WRITER
tint::SetInternalCompilerErrorReporter(&TintInternalCompilerErrorReporter);
auto res = RUN_ALL_TESTS();
return res;
}
